An
average looking man wearing a dark blue hat and an over-sized parka walked
into South Jersey Federal Credit Union (FCU) in Egg Harbor Township, N. J.,
around 10 a.m. recently. The man waited patiently in line with about six other
customers, but when he reached the teller window, he was no longer an average
customer.
“Give me all of the money,” he said to the woman behind the counter.
The robber threatened he had a gun by sticking one hand in his coat
pocket.
According to the credit union staff, it all happened so fast. Because the
man wasn’t shouting or creating a scene, the other patrons and staff members
had no idea what was happening.
The teller was terrified. She froze and was unable to follow the robber’s
demands.
A customer walked by the robber and accidentally nudged him while moving
ahead in the next line. This was enough to scare the attempted robber and he
exited the credit union without any money.
Credit union officials notified the proper authorities and South Jersey
police officers and agents from the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) were
soon on the scene.
“We hope for two things in a photograph – clarity and immediacy,” said
FBI Special Agent Robert Hawk who has worked bank robberies for 20
years. Thanks to the assistance of AccuTrack, this was not a tough case
for local law enforcement and the FBI to solve. Vice president of operations
Donna Wilmerton at South Jersey FCU was able to immediately download a digital
picture of the robber for law enforcement.
“The FBI was very impressed with the AccuTrack system,” Wilmerton
said. “The sharp images were exactly what they needed to do their job
quickly and effectively”
The digital photo was ready to be sent to local media outlets right before
the robber turned himself in only an hour and a half after the attempted
robbery at the credit union. According to the police report, the thief went
home and told his brother what he had done. His brother drove him to the
police station and told him to turn himself in.
Wilmerton said AccuTrack is absolutely the way to go. “It is the
most efficient digital video surveillance system on the market, and employees
feel much safer with the high-tech security.”

Diebold’s AccuTrack system is a digital video recorder that captures
digitally signed images and transaction data in real-time using anywhere from
one to 24 cameras. Live and stored images can be retrieved online by
authorized personnel using any standard PC with a Web browser. With the help
